Truck stop
A truck stop is an eating establishment, usually located near a busy road, with a large carpark for trucks and other heavy vehicles. The stop usually offers a range of services for professional vehicle drivers to rest and refresh themselves, often with other amenities available.
Depending on the size of the facility, services might include a diner restaurant, a refueling area, and possibly a motel.
Some very small towns in remote areas exist as little more than a truck stop, with the entire local economy relying on a continuous stream of travellers passing through. Coldfoot, Alaska is an example of such a town.
Fictional depictions
Truck stops are often depicted in films and novels as being somewhat seedy (e.g. in the Kurt Russell film Breakdown), and they have a reputation for being frequented by prostitutes, aggressive bikers and petty criminals. However this view is a somewhat unfair stereotype and most truck stops are "wholesome" establishments.
